Definition

A kernel function G(x, s) that represents the response of a linear differential operator L to a point source (delta distribution) located at s, so that L[G(·,s)]=δ(·−s); used to construct particular solutions of linear inhomogeneous boundary-value problems by convolution or integration against source terms.

Definition

A kernel function that represents the inverse (or parametrix) of a linear differential operator on a domain with specified boundary conditions; used to construct solutions to linear boundary value problems by superposition of responses to point sources.
